The question above is incomplete, the options attached to the question are listed below:


A. Harry Potter lies outside his aunt and uncle's house, unaware that his life has changed forever (Rowling 21).

B. While Potter lies outside his aunt and uncle's house, he "[sleeps] on, not knowing he [is] special" and praised all over the country (Rowling 21).

C. A wind sweeps gently over the trimmed hedges of Privet Drive, which lies quiet and neat under the dark sky, not a place where one would expect anything out of the ordinary to occur (Rowling 21).

D. The Harry Potter books are so entertaining because they paint a picture of a world in which we all want to live. We all long to find that extraordinary secret that will reveal our own special quality. Like little infant Potter waiting outside his aunt and uncle's house (Rowling 21), it's just a matter of time until we find that we are, after all, special.

ANSWER

The correct answer is A.

A quotation refers to a group of words that are taken from a book or a speech by another person that is different from the original author. When quotation is used in writing, it must be properly formatted to show that, it was lifted from another source. To do this, quotation marks is always used to enclosed the quoted words.

Do you think people ever questioned or rebelled against the caste system? Why or why not?
Ierofanga [76]

Answer:

Manusmriti, widely regarded to be the most important and authoritative book on Hindu law and dating back to at least 1,000 years before Christ was born, "acknowledges and justifies the caste system as the basis of order and regularity of society".

According to one long-held theory about the origins of South Asia's caste system, Aryans from central Asia invaded South Asia and introduced the caste system as a means of controlling the local populations. The Aryans defined key roles in society, then assigned groups of people to them.
